  6. Children’s Baptism Classes

    If your child/ren have expressed a desire to be baptized this year, here’s the latest info for you:

    The baptism classes (taught by Pastor Matt)  are now scheduled for Saturdays, June 30 and August 6, from 9:30-11. Parents are strongly encouraged to attend these classes with their children. Childcare is provided by contacting Hala.

    The baptism service will be on August 14. This service will be followed by an outdoor water fun day on our playground, as is our custom.

    Remember that we’ve designed the baptism classes to help parents decide whether or not their children are ready for baptism. If you are unsure about whether or not this is the right year, class number one will help you decide.

    Adults who would like to be baptized should simply contact Pastor Matt. He will be happy to talk with you!
